Alixorexton Clinical Progress
Alixorexton, an orexin 2 receptor agonist, has demonstrated efficacy and tolerability in narcolepsy type 1 (NT1) and type 2 (NT2) Phase 2 studies, with sustained improvements in wakefulness, cognition, and fatigue for up to nine months in the long-term extension study. The Phase 3 narcolepsy program is on track for completion next year, and the Vibrance-3 Phase 2 study in idiopathic hypersomnia (IH) is actively enrolling, including a split-dose arm to extend pharmacodynamic effects.

LUMRYZ Integration and Growth
The acquisition and integration of Avadel and the LUMRYZ brand have been successful, with LUMRYZ generating $96.6 million in net sales in its first full quarter and 3,900 patients on therapy. Positive Phase 3 results for LUMRYZ in IH position the company for an sNDA submission by year-end and a potential launch in March 2028, further expanding its growth opportunity.
ADHD and Fatigue Programs
ALKS 7290 is enrolling adults with ADHD, with Phase 1b data expected by Q3-end, representing the first clinical evaluation of an orexin 2 receptor agonist in this population. ALKS 4510 is planned to enter Phase 2 for fatigue in patients with multiple sclerosis or Parkinson's disease later this year, addressing a significant unmet need in neurological disorders.
